Lonely Planet review for Bayerische Staatsoper

Considered one of the best opera companies in the world, the Bavarian State Opera puts the emphasis on Mozart, Strauss and Wagner but doesn't shy away from early baroque pieces by Monteverdi and others of the period. In summer it hosts the prestigious Opernfestspiele. Performances are at the Nationaltheater in the Residenz and often sell out.

The opera's 'house band' is the Bayerisches StaatsorchesterM0245, in business since 1523 and thus Munich's oldest orchestra. It's currently under the capable helm of Kent Nagano who occasionally shakes up the tried-and-true repertory with contemporary and avant-garde works.
